Quilnus heidemanni
Quilnus heidemanni is a of flat bug in the Aradidae, a group of true bugs (Hemiptera) characterized by their dorsoventrally flattened bodies. Species in this are associated with decaying wood and fungal . The genus Quilnus is relatively small and poorly documented in the literature, with limited published research on its . Observations of this species remain sparse, with most records originating from North America.
